語言與框架支持

支持 C#、VB.NET 和 F#,運行在 .NET Core、.NET Standard 或 .NET Framework 上。
.NET Core
.NET Core
.NET Framework
.NET Framework
.NET Standard
.NET Standard
.NET PDF 庫代碼示例

示例

PDF 轉換
數據提取
數字簽名
.NET
1
                string inputFilePath = "InputFile.pdf";
              
2
                string outputFolderPath = "OutputFold";
              
3
                string outputFileName = "OutputFile.docx";
              
4
                
5
                // Initialize conversion instance.
              
6
                CPDFConverterWord converter = CPDFConvertFactroy.CreateConverter(CPDFConvertType.CPDFConvertTypeWord,inputFilePath) as CPDFConverterWord;
              
7
                
8
                // Set conversion options.
              
9
                CPDFConvertWordOptions wordOptions = new CPDFConvertWordOptions();
              
10
                wordOptions.IsAllowOCR = false;
              
11
                wordOptions.IsContainAnnotations = true;
              
12
                wordOptions.IsContainImages = true;
              
13
                wordOptions.LayoutOpts = LayoutOptions.RetainPageLayout;
              
14
                int pageCount = converter.GetPagesCount();
              
15
                int[] pageArray = new int[pageCount];
              
16
                for (int i = 0; i < pageArray.Length; i++)
              
17
                {
              
18
                  pageArray[i] = i + 1;
              
19
                }
              
20
                // Convert PDF to Word.
              
21
                ConvertError error = ConvertError.ERR_UNKNOWN;
              
22
                converter.Convert(outputFolderPath, ref outputFileName, wordOptions, pageArray, ref error, getPorgress);
              

您的全面 PDF 解決方案,滿足所有需求

領先的 .NET PDF 庫,用於生成和編輯 PDF。憑藉其直觀的 API,開發者可以快速處理批量 PDF。
兼容性
.NET 版本:
C#、VB.NET、F# 語言
.NET Core (8、7、6、5 和 2.1+)
.NET Standard (2.0+)
.NET Framework (4.5+)
.NET 項目類型:
Web (Blazor & WebForms)
桌面 (WPF & MAUI)
控制台 (App & Library)
應用環境:
Windows (7+, Server UI 2012+, Server Core 2022)
Linux (Ubuntu, Debian, CentOS, etc.)
Mac (macOS 10+)
Docker (Windows, Linux, Azure)
Azure (VPS, WebApp, Function)
AWS (EC2, Lambda)
IDEs:
Microsoft Visual Studio
JetBrains Rider & ReSharper
操作系統與處理器:
Windows, Mac, Linux
x64, x86, ARM
二進制認證:
DigiCert 簽名的二進制文件
PDF 生成
net.compareDate.generation.office
Office 到 PDF
圖像到 PDF
HTML 到 PDF
支持 PDF 標準:
net.compareDate.generation.version
PDF/UA (PDF/UA-1)
PDF/A (PDF/A-3b)
PDF 轉換器
PDF 轉換:
PDF 到 Word
PDF 到 Excel
PDF 到 PPT
PDF 到 HTML
PDF 到 CSV
PDF 到圖像
PDF 到 RTF
PDF 到 TXT
數據提取
從 PDF 中提取文本
從 PDF 中提取表格
從 PDF 中提取圖像
圖像轉換
圖像到 PDF
圖像到 Office
圖像到 HTML
圖像到 CSV
圖像到 RTF
圖像到 TXT
PDF 編輯
設置屬性與安全性:
設置密碼與權限
數字簽名 (.pfx, .p12)
PDF 文件壓縮
修訂 PDF
編輯 PDF 元數據
編輯與簽署修訂歷史
編輯文檔結構:
添加、複製與刪除頁面
合併與拆分 PDF
註解
附件
書籤與大綱
編輯頁面內容:
繪製文本與位圖
查找與替換文本
頁眉與頁腳
蓋章文本與圖像
自定義水印
背景與前景
貝茨編號
使用 PDF 表單:
創建與編輯表單
填寫現有表單
查看、閱讀與打印 PDF:
ComPDFKit 查看器
打印到物理打印機
導入與導出註解

為什麼選擇 ComPDFKit Java PDF SDK?

像素完美渲染

快速而準確的渲染,確保即時訪問 PDF 內容。

跨平台兼容性

支持多平台,如 MacOS、Linux、Android 和 iOS。

幾分鐘內啟動

無縫集成和快速設置讓開發者幾分鐘內即可上手。

24/5 技術支持

我們的專業工程師通過電子郵件或即時聊天隨時為您提供幫助。

ComPDFKit伺服器產品對比

高度可靠和安全
易於快速部署
簡潔清晰的API
完全可定制
地端部署
適用於所有Linux、Windows和Mac產品以及雲應用程式
結合Java通過HTTP請求和命令行界面處理PDF
適合對數據安全要求較高的企業
支持JSON Web Token (JWT)認證
後端處理非常適合批量作業
伺服器庫
適用於所有Java、.NET、PHP和Python應用程式
無需後端要求
在終端用戶設備上集成和處理PDF
作為應用程式的一部分嵌入
易於集成
適用於所有Linux、Windows和Mac產品以及雲應用程式
適用於所有Java、.NET、PHP和Python應用程式
結合Java通過HTTP請求和命令行界面處理PDF
無需後端要求
適合對數據安全要求較高的企業
在終端用戶設備上集成和處理PDF
支持JSON Web Token (JWT)認證
作為應用程式的一部分嵌入
後端處理非常適合批量作業
易於集成
我們提供 客戶端 C# PDF SDK for Windows,帶標準與定製 UI。
支持的框架:WPF、UWP、.NET MAUI、WinForms、WinUI、Flutter 和 Xamarin。
更多詳情

準備好開始
了嗎?

免費試用